Resumo: | Social movements are made of groups of people who share the same territory, collective identities and organize themselves in a democratic and dialogic manner. From these, health care productions integrated with local realities emerge and Paraiba is historically recognized as the cradle of these actions, especially those with theoretical-methodological orientation of Popular Health Education. This research aimed to highlight the history of these groups and their subjects, recording their experiences. To this end, we resorted to a study with a qualitative approach and descriptive character, proceeded by 26 individual semi-structured interviews with social actors, from which the personal and collective historical landmarks of these subjects were extracted and systematized for the construction of a timeline. It was observed that in the period referring to the Military Dictatorship in Brazil (1964-1985), many of the experiences were articulated by sectors of the Catholic Church. In other periods, the articulations were carried out by unions and minority groups, popular communities and students, with the Landless Workers’ Movement (MST) being the most expressive group present in the trajectories. In this way, the substrate produced will be configured as a collection for other researches, as well as being useful in disseminating the memory of the groups and their historical contributions. |
